Q: Is 410,363 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 410,363 is a composite number.

Why is 410,363 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 410,363 can be evenly divided by 1 17 101 239 1,717 4,063 24,139 and 410,363, with no remainder.

Since 410,363 cannot be divided by just 1 and 410,363, it is a composite number.
